LADYCAT VOLLEYBALL SWEEPS CATHEDRAL CITY

The Twentynine Palms High School Ladycats volleyball teams traveled to Cat City and swept the Lions.

The varsity ’Cats won in three sets; 25-12, 25-10, 25-16. 

Gianna Bilderain had one kill. Sadi Rantzow had one ace serve and two kills. Jhordan Stanley had three kills. Riley King had one ace serve, three kills, and two solo blocks. Mya Chacon had three ace serves, two assists and five kills. Journey Platzke had five assists, two ace serves, three kills, and one solo block. Amanda Mohn had three ace serves, two kills, nine assists, and one solo block. 

The Ladycats are now 3-3 in league and host the Trojans on Tuesday.
The junior varsity Ladycats won in two sets; 25-20, 25-19. 

Dixie Saunders and Gabby Wunderlee had one ace serve each.  Zemira Mosqueda had 10 assists and two ace serves. Bella Salcido had two kills. N’Taiya Youso and Itzel Solorio each had two ace serves and two kills. Leah Engesser led the team with four kills. Emma Barnhart held it down in the back row. The junior varsity ’Cats are now 5-1 in league.

The Twentynine Palms High School girls’ varsity tennis team traveled to Cathedral City to face the Lions on Thursday. The Ladycats take the W 10 to 8. The Ladycats are now 9 and 1.
